In the field of electronic manufacturing, sealing glue potting is a key process to ensure the reliability, insulation and protection of electronic components. However, bubbles generated during the glue potting process will not only weaken the sealing performance, but may also cause insulation failure, poor heat dissipation, and even cause product failure. Causes of Bubble Generation
The bubbles generated in electronic sealing glue potting are mainly caused by the four major factors of materials, processes, equipment and environment.
Material Factors: The characteristics of the potting glue itself are an important cause of bubbles. The viscosity of the glue is too high and the fluidity is poor, which makes it easy to entrain air during the glue potting process; the volatile components contained in some glues evaporate to form bubbles during the curing process; in addition, if the ratio of the two-component glue is not accurate, the reaction will not be complete and gas will be generated.
Process Factors: Improper operation of the glue potting process is the direct cause of bubbles. If the speed is too fast and the direction is chaotic during the stirring process, a large amount of air will be drawn into the glue; if the speed is too fast and the method is unreasonable during the glue filling, such as direct impact filling from a high place, air will be brought in; if the temperature rises too fast during the curing process, the gas inside the glue will be solidified before it can be discharged, thus forming bubbles.
Equipment Factors: The performance and state of the glue filling equipment have a significant impact on the generation of bubbles. Unstable pressure and inaccurate flow rate control of the glue filling machine will cause uneven glue filling and bubbles; leaks in the internal pipes or valves of the equipment will also cause air to mix into the glue.
Environmental Factors: Environmental conditions should not be ignored. When the ambient humidity is high, some glue will absorb moisture and react to produce gas; too low temperature will increase the viscosity of the glue, which is not conducive to the discharge of bubbles; and too high temperature may accelerate the curing of the glue, causing bubbles to be trapped inside.
Multi-dimensional Efficient Solutions
Material Optimization: give priority to potting glue with low viscosity, low volatility and defoaming agent, and avoid using fillers that are easy to produce gas; strictly control the quality of materials to ensure the stability of the quality of potting glue and related auxiliary materials, and vacuum degas the glue before use, and properly seal and store it after opening.
Process Improvement: stir the glue at a low speed and uniform speed to prevent air from being drawn in; use the method of slow pouring along the wall to control the pouring speed and avoid bubbles caused by impact; use step-by-step heating during curing to leave time for bubbles to be discharged.
Equipment Upgrade: choose a precision glue pouring machine to accurately control the flow rate and pressure, and regularly maintain and calibrate to prevent leakage and blockage.
Environmental Control: control the workshop humidity below 50% RH and the temperature at 25-30℃, while keeping the workshop clean and reducing pollutants adsorbing air.
Add Activate Molecular Sieve Powder: In the process of electronic sealing glue pouring, powdered molecular sieve is used as an amorphous desiccant, which can effectively inhibit the generation of bubbles by adsorbing gas and optimizing the performance of glue. Choose 3A or 4A activated molecular sieve powder with suitable pore size, and use their structural properties to preferentially absorb water and low-boiling-point solvents in the glue liquid, blocking the generation of bubbles caused by the reaction of water and curing agent and solvent volatilization.
